Description   A Multivitamin Made From Whole Raw Fruits And Vegetables Supports: Energy Metabolism Cardiovascular Health Immune Health Bone Health Gluten Free 2 Servings Of Fruits And Vegetables This Formula Is "alive" Our Women's Daily Nutrition Multivitamin Offers More Than A Vitamin And Mineral Formula. It Also Includes Nutrients To Support Women's Health Including: Energy Metabolism Cardiovascular Health Immune Health Bone Healthsupports Vitamin C And E Absorption We Have Included Organic Aloe Vera (activaloe ) To Help Support Absorption Of Vitamins C And E. Immune Support This Formula Includes Vitamins C And D To Help Support Immune Health. Realfood Organics Women's Daily Nutrition Is A Unique New Multivitamin Made From Over 50 Raw Fruits And Vegetables. In Order To Keep This Real Food As Close To Its Natural State As Possible, Country Life Uses A Proprietary Process Called Cryo-active State , Which Uses Fermentation Combined With Freeze-drying With Live Probiotic Cultures To Support The Preservative Of Nutrients. The Tablets Are Packaged In An Amber Glass Bottle To Protect Them From Heat And Light. vs   Bio-aligned Formula Non-gmo Soy Menopause Involves Much More Than Hot Flashes And Mood Swings. This Time Of Transition Places Unique Nutritional Demands On Women's Multiple Body Systems. Menopause Multiple Is A Bio-aligned Formula That Brings Together Premier Phytonutrients And Herbs Including Genistein, Black Cohosh, And Vitex, Plus Vitamins And Minerals Known To Support The Biochemistry Of Mature Women.
